“I’m getting really disappointed… the regional format is - really concerning me if we’re talking about what’s best for student athletes.”
Auburn Coach Butch Thompson raises concern about the amount of starting pitchers that were coming back, throwing again, and totaling over 100 pitches during Regional weekend of the NCAA Baseball Tournament.
⚠️ A rare opinion of mine that I will include in a press conference clip that I post 👇
So many new eyeballs are finding College Baseball’s postseason fascinating because of the Tournament format and all the chaos that we’ve seen over the past two years. I have no doubt that the ratings have boomed. I don’t know why you would try to fix what is not broken, then again they changed the NCAA Basketball Tournament too.
HOWEVER, Butch has a point with the usage of pitchers in a 3-game series vs playing 5 games in a weekend. This is the biggest/best argument you can make against the current NCAAT format.
